Job Description: The Role: This role will be flexible depending on the candidates experience and training. We are looking for someone to join our outdoor Forest school team. The role will be from 8:00-5:00 Monday-Friday with the occasional weekend for events.  (Any weekend hours worked will be owed back to you in toil) You will be part of the outdoor team and therefore your role will be outdoors the majority of the time. You will be expected to liaise with the indoor team about the children’s learning, development and curiosities.

Qualified Forest School Practitioner: If you are a Qualified Forest School Practitioner/Soon to qualify then this role will enable you the chance to lead small group sessions with children from 2-5 years.  The role is for someone with a passion for outdoors, and who is familiar with the Early Years Foundation Stage.

You will be in charge of planning the sessions and for ensuring you plan for children’s individual curiosities. You will be working alongside your Forest School Leader who will support you with your role and give you any training/support that you need to develop practice further. You will be expected to observe the children and give detailed handovers/feedback to the indoor team. You will be monitored/mentored by the Forest School Leader who will ensure you are meeting our Outstanding expectations.

You will lead small Forest School sessions in accordance with the established policies and procedures of the setting. Whilst supervising the children, you will establish routines and boundaries to ensure the wellbeing and safety of the children, ensuring that any safeguarding concerns are dealt with without delay following the settings safeguarding procedures.

In addition to your day to day duties, you will be expected to maintain and develop the site, carry out daily cleaning and attend staff meetings. You will be expected to complete both in house and any additional training to ensure you remain up to date with legislation and implementation of best practice, including Health and Safety.

Unqualified: If you are an Unqualified candidate who is looking for the opportunity to train as a Forest School Assistant then this role will be an amazing opportunity for you. The role will be working alongside a Forest School Leader supporting them with planning activities for the children and planning future developments for the woodlands. The candidate will be given the opportunity to go on Forest School training and gain a Forest School qualification. (Any training will involve a training contract) You will be working with children daily in the woodlands and therefore it is essential you have a passion for outdoors in all weathers.  You will not be expected to lead your own group alone, but will be given lots of support by the Forest School leader to gain the skills and knowledge to be able to do this in the future.
